What milk is gluten-free?

Summary answer

Whole milk, skim milk and low-fat milk are all gluten-free milk. Plain yogurt is also free of gluten. Flavorings, thickeners and other additives in flavored yogurt products may contain gluten. Most cheese is also gluten-free, including natural cheeses such as Swiss and Cheddar, as well as some processed cheese foods.15 mei 2022

Does milk have gluten-free?

Dairy products. Most dairy products are naturally gluten-free. However, those that are flavored and contain additives should always be double-checked for gluten ( 3 ). Some common gluten-containing ingredients that may be added to dairy products include thickeners, malt, and modified food starch.

Is all almond milk gluten-free?

Almond milk is naturally gluten-free, and most commercial brands are gluten free as well. Though you may want to check the labels on flavored almond milks to be sure there aren’t any gluten-containing additives.

Is oat milk OK for gluten intolerance?

So, Is Oat Milk Gluten-free? Plant-based milk whether it’s derived from rice, soy, coconut, seeds, or nuts, is generally gluten-free. As such, you would automatically expect oat milk to be gluten-free.

Does soy milk have gluten?

Most soy milk is gluten-free. Because different manufacturers may use flavorings and preservatives in addition to soy, check the ingredients label before using soy milk.
